Shallow Water Anchor – Slide Anchor Box Anchor
Pontoons are notoriously high-profile boats, acting like giant sails even in a gentle summer breeze. Trying to hold your position at a crowded sandbar with a traditional fluke anchor can be a nightmare, often requiring multiple attempts to set and constant monitoring to prevent drifting into neighboring vessels. A specialized shallow-water anchor holds your boat exactly where you want it on the first try.
The Slide Anchor Box Anchor is designed specifically to eliminate the frustration of anchoring by setting instantly in sand, mud, or rock without requiring a heavy lead chain. It works by using the boat’s own weight to pull the sharp triangular teeth into the bottom, holding firm at a steep 2-to-1 scope ratio. This means you can anchor closer to other boats without needing a massive amount of line deployed.
When retrieving the anchor, a simple upward pull releases the hold, and the hot-dipped galvanized finish sheds mud quickly. Make sure to purchase the Small size for standard pontoons up to 30 feet, and always store it in its included ventilated storage bag to protect your boat’s vinyl seats from the sharp metal corners.

Managing Your Pontoon Battery with Extra Accessories
Running accessories like high-power Bluetooth speakers, marine fans, and slide inflators all day can quickly drain a standard boat battery. There is nothing worse than wrapping up a perfect day on the water only to hear a clicking sound when you turn the ignition key. Managing your boat’s power layout is just as important as choosing the right gear.
Installing a dual-battery selector switch is the smartest way to isolate your starting battery from your house battery. This setup ensures that your boat’s electronics run off a dedicated deep-cycle marine battery, while your starting battery remains fully charged and ready to crank the engine.
For ultimate peace of mind, carry a portable lithium-ion jump starter pack in your dry storage locker. These compact devices can jump-start a dead outboard motor in seconds without requiring another boat to assist you, ensuring a safe return to the dock even if your power management fails.
Protecting Your Summer Gear from Sun and Salt Damage
Intense summer sunlight and mineral-rich lake water can degrade even the toughest marine accessories over a single season. UV rays break down the plastics in water mats, dry out vinyl seats, and fade canvas shades, leading to cracking and tearing. Establishing a simple post-lake cleanup routine will protect your investments and keep your gear looking new.
Always rinse your accessories with clean, fresh water after every outing to remove salt, algae, and minerals that can cause corrosion or mold. Apply a high-quality marine UV protectant spray to your vinyl seats, inflatable slides, and rubber mats at least once a month. This acts like sunscreen for your gear, blocking harmful rays and preserving material flexibility.
Finally, never store gear damp; lock dry towels, life jackets, and inflatable toys in ventilated compartments to prevent mildew. Taking fifteen minutes to dry and wipe down your accessories at the end of the day ensures they will be ready to perform next weekend, and for many summers to come.
